A few trivial tidbits for you:

  1. A recent study has found an increase in heart attacks during the first week after begins. This is thought to be connected to a loss of sleep. When ends in the fall there has also been shown to be a slight decrease in heart attacks for that first week.
  2. Researchers have also found that reduces fatal car accidents. This is thought to be because people can drive more safely during daylight hours.
  3. Two states (Arizona and Hawaii) do not observe . Indiana gave in and began observing it in 2006.
  4. began during WW1 to conserve fuel. The theory was that more daylight hours would reduce the use of artificial lights. Experts disagree about whether or not this works.
